Kwara State Schools Championships Uncover Talented Amputee Athletes
According to a news report from Punch, the 2023 Kwara State Secondary Schools Track and Field Championships have started yielding promising results, with the discovery of two talented amputee athletes in the Lafiagi Centre, Edu Local Government Area.
The two athletes, Omar Saidu, an SS1 student at Lafiagi Secondary School, and Mohammed Alhaji Issa of UBE Centre School Lafiagi, are set to represent the state in the National Youth Games and the Sports Festival.
Saidu excelled on the track, winning the 200m and placing fourth in the 800m events, while Issa demonstrated remarkable skill in the javelin event.
The Lafiagi Centre was part of the Kwara North Zone of the State Schools Sports, which concluded on Friday.
The event was characterised with thrills and pulsating moments, giving the pocket spectators at the centre something to cheer about.
The executive chairman of the Kwara Sports Commission (KWSC), Coach Bola Mogaji, said that the aim of the event, which is to take sports to the grassroots in the state, has been fulfilled with the discovery of new talents.
“The mission of the Kwara State Sports Commission of taking sports, particularly athletics, to the grassroots to discover hidden talents is yielding positive results,” Mogaji said.
On the discovery of the two amputees, Mogaji said, “These two athletes really showed tremendous ability as potential feature champions for the state and the country”.
